local.seafdecaqd.extract | Island residents and displaced workers banded as a group to appeal for the House of Representatives to address the downside of shutting down this famed island resort. The group dubbed as “We are Boracay” reiterated that the half-year island closure is a great disadvantage not only to the local but the national economy, thus it must be stopped. We are Boracay is an alliance of workers and residents who are affected by the island shutdown, which is expected to end in October. | en |
